Transaction 364901c1991249027beb18730cdfc69a0383ba34f23aed9af6805b78fbb325af
1 Input
1 Output
-
364901c1991249027beb18730cdfc69a0383ba34f23aed9af6805b78fbb325af:0
- value
- 163931
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 daa2bb0a200a0a50b15045cd1d04adc0c91aaebe OP_EQUAL
- address
- 3Md4B5sDLZEfRjn2fPVquvKftZYmiXuzWn